Subject: [Qemu-devel] [PULL 08/32] hw/sd/ssi-sd: use the SDBus API, connect the SDCard to the bus
Date: Thu, 22 Feb 2018 15:22:43 +0000	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20180222152307.7499-9-peter.maydell@linaro.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20180222152307.7499-1-peter.maydell@linaro.org>

From: Philippe Mathieu-Daudé <f4bug@amsat.org>

On reset the bus will reset the card,
we can now drop the device_reset() call.

Signed-off-by: Philippe Mathieu-Daudé <f4bug@amsat.org>
Reviewed-by: Alistair Francis <alistair.francis@xilinx.com>
Message-id: 20180216022933.10945-5-f4bug@amsat.org
Signed-off-by: Peter Maydell <peter.maydell@linaro.org>
---
 hw/sd/ssi-sd.c | 32 +++++++++++++++++++-------------
 1 file changed, 19 insertions(+), 13 deletions(-)

diff --git a/hw/sd/ssi-sd.c b/hw/sd/ssi-sd.c
index f88f509e0a..ae04b6641b 100644
--- a/hw/sd/ssi-sd.c
+++ b/hw/sd/ssi-sd.c
@@ -47,7 +47,7 @@ typedef struct {
     int32_t arglen;
     int32_t response_pos;
     int32_t stopping;
-    SDState *sd;
+    SDBus sdbus;
 } ssi_sd_state;
 
 #define TYPE_SSI_SD "ssi-sd"
@@ -100,7 +100,7 @@ static uint32_t ssi_sd_transfer(SSISlave *dev, uint32_t val)
             request.arg = (s->cmdarg[0] << 24) | (s->cmdarg[1] << 16)
                            | (s->cmdarg[2] << 8) | s->cmdarg[3];
             DPRINTF("CMD%d arg 0x%08x\n", s->cmd, request.arg);
-            s->arglen = sd_do_command(s->sd, &request, longresp);
+            s->arglen = sdbus_do_command(&s->sdbus, &request, longresp);
             if (s->arglen <= 0) {
                 s->arglen = 1;
                 s->response[0] = 4;
@@ -177,7 +177,7 @@ static uint32_t ssi_sd_transfer(SSISlave *dev, uint32_t val)
             DPRINTF("Response 0x%02x\n", s->response[s->response_pos]);
             return s->response[s->response_pos++];
         }
-        if (sd_data_ready(s->sd)) {
+        if (sdbus_data_ready(&s->sdbus)) {
             DPRINTF("Data read\n");
             s->mode = SSI_SD_DATA_START;
         } else {
@@ -190,8 +190,8 @@ static uint32_t ssi_sd_transfer(SSISlave *dev, uint32_t val)
         s->mode = SSI_SD_DATA_READ;
         return 0xfe;
     case SSI_SD_DATA_READ:
-        val = sd_read_data(s->sd);
-        if (!sd_data_ready(s->sd)) {
+        val = sdbus_read_data(&s->sdbus);
+        if (!sdbus_data_ready(&s->sdbus)) {
             DPRINTF("Data read end\n");
             s->mode = SSI_SD_CMD;
         }
@@ -242,13 +242,24 @@ static const VMStateDescription vmstate_ssi_sd = {
 static void ssi_sd_realize(SSISlave *d, Error **errp)
 {
     ssi_sd_state *s = FROM_SSI_SLAVE(ssi_sd_state, d);
+    DeviceState *carddev;
     DriveInfo *dinfo;
+    Error *err = NULL;
 
+    qbus_create_inplace(&s->sdbus, sizeof(s->sdbus), TYPE_SD_BUS,
+                        DEVICE(d), "sd-bus");
+
+    /* Create and plug in the sd card */
     /* FIXME use a qdev drive property instead of drive_get_next() */
     dinfo = drive_get_next(IF_SD);
-    s->sd = sd_init(dinfo ? blk_by_legacy_dinfo(dinfo) : NULL, true);
-    if (s->sd == NULL) {
-        error_setg(errp, "Device initialization failed.");
+    carddev = qdev_create(&s->sdbus.qbus, TYPE_SD_CARD);
+    if (dinfo) {
+        qdev_prop_set_drive(carddev, "drive", blk_by_legacy_dinfo(dinfo), &err);
+    }
+    object_property_set_bool(OBJECT(carddev), true, "spi", &err);
+    object_property_set_bool(OBJECT(carddev), true, "realized", &err);
+    if (err) {
+        error_setg(errp, "failed to init SD card: %s", error_get_pretty(err));
         return;
     }
 }
@@ -264,11 +275,6 @@ static void ssi_sd_reset(DeviceState *dev)
     s->arglen = 0;
     s->response_pos = 0;
     s->stopping = 0;
-
-    /* Since we're still using the legacy SD API the card is not plugged
-     * into any bus, and we must reset it manually.
-     */
-    device_reset(DEVICE(s->sd));
 }
 
 static void ssi_sd_class_init(ObjectClass *klass, void *data)
-- 
2.16.1
